50 Sct. Tobias St, Diliman, Quezon City, 1100 Metro Manila, Philippines
+63 2 8962 7615
follow us
Toggle navigation
Behrouz Persian Cuisine
Behrouz Persian Cuisine
close
Home
About
Menu
Locations
Reviews
Contact
Discover
Menu Behrouz Persian Cuisine
Home
Menu